After a simple lunch, Li Nuo came into the study. Perhaps because Mo Chuan didn’t often stay here, the room felt a little empty. But compared to the space, there were quite a lot of books.

“Nice atmosphere.”

The decor was very suitable for reading, and it seemed to match Mo Chuan’s temperament quite well.

Li Nuo scanned the wall covered with bookshelves. Many of the neatly arranged books still had their plastic wrap unopened. It looked like they had only recently been purchased.

But unexpectedly, there were quite a few books on psychology, and those had already been unwrapped.

Li Nuo was a bit puzzled. Was Mo Chuan studying psychology? Or was he simply interested in the subject?

Unable to make sense of some books, he skipped over them and took down a set of crime mystery novels.

Might as well kill time with some light reading.

His gaze swept around and was drawn to the large desk near the window and the soft-looking chair.

He sat down to try it out. “Phew—This chair is comfortable.”

Sitting in that spot, he felt like he instantly exuded the aura of a boss.

Though the desk was a bit large, which made Li Nuo look slightly out of place.

Several file holders were placed on the desk, and the fountain pen showed signs of recent use.

Li Nuo guessed that Mo Chuan had probably been working here in the past few days.

As he stretched out his arm, he accidentally knocked down a paperclip. Li Nuo bent down to look for it, but such a small item was hard to locate. After searching around the side of the desk without finding it, he got up to look farther out.

When he bent down, he noticed something odd at the bottom of the bookshelf. Li Nuo reached out to touch it and saw that it was a safe. It wasn’t very big, but since it was his first time seeing one, he couldn’t help being curious and ran his fingers over the cold surface.

Footsteps sounded from outside the door, which was pushed open a moment later as Mo Chuan’s voice called out, “Baby, are you in here?”

Seeing Li Nuo sitting on the floor, his expression froze. “Why are you sitting on the ground?”

He quickly reached out to pull him up. “There’s no carpet here yet. Get up quickly, the weather’s still chilly.”

Li Nuo allowed himself to be pulled up by Mo Chuan. “Mm, I just found it by accident. I wasn’t snooping around, okay?”

Those kinds of scenes are common in stories, like stealing documents in the study and so on. Though come to think of it, he didn’t even know the safe’s combination.

Mo Chuan was amused by his comment and patted his head. “There’s nothing in there right now. It was just installed. But if you’re ever in the mood for that kind of scenario, I’m kind of looking forward to a study room roleplay—”

Before he could finish, Li Nuo punched him in the ribs.

“Ugh, baby, are you trying to murder your husband…”

Li Nuo huffed and walked past him out of the room. After a few seconds, he came back to grab the novel from the desk. “You enjoy yourself. I was planning to read here, but now I’ve completely lost the mood.”

With that, he closed the door and left.

Mo Chuan grinned as he rubbed the spot near his ribs. Getting hit meant love, and getting scolded meant affection. Besides, it didn’t hurt at all.

Once he confirmed that Li Nuo’s footsteps had moved away and faded out, Mo Chuan crouched down and stared at the safe.

In truth, he had lied to Li Nuo. There was something inside, and it was something very important, closely related to Li Nuo.

He reached out and entered the code 1221, Li Nuo’s birthday. After pressing the confirmation key, the safe opened.

Inside was a document folder.

Mo Chuan felt deeply conflicted about the contents. “Do I ignore it, or take action?”

Unable to make up his mind, he had stored it away in the safe.

He reached in, took out the folder, untied the string wrapped around it, and pulled out a few sheets of paper.

If Li Nuo were here, he would probably be shocked.

Because what was written on those pages came straight from the notes in his phone’s memo app.

After the first time they moved, that physical notebook had already been destroyed by Li Nuo, leaving only what was written on the phone.

After he woke up last time and decided he would stay for good, Li Nuo deleted all the records.

But it didn’t help that Mo Chuan had already looked at his phone before that.

 

 

……………

 

 

Back when Li Nuo was talking to the original owner in a dream, Mo Chuan, trying to figure out why he wouldn’t wake up, had Liu Ming take his phone in advance.

Li Nuo’s phone wasn’t hard to unlock. He had previously cleared out the apps himself, so there weren’t many left. That meant there wasn’t much for Mo Chuan to go through, and he quickly opened the memo app.

“Hmm, he even has the habit of keeping a diary.”

It’s common sense not to read someone else’s diary without permission. But his fingers instinctively tapped open the memo app.

The password had already been removed by Liu Ming, and Mo Chuan could access it without obstacles.

After browsing through it briefly, he began to feel something was off.

It looked like a diary written for oneself, but the more he read, the stranger it felt.

“What’s going on here?”

The diary entries in the memo were all timestamped. Mo Chuan simply scrolled to the very first entry and began reading from there.

 

【 Hello, Li Nuo. I hope it’s okay to call you that since we have the same name. Sorry for borrowing your body without asking, but I don’t know when you’ll be back, so I’m just going to use it for now. Don’t worry, I’ll take good care of it… 】

 

【 I’m confused about this whole situation too. I can’t remember anything at all. You didn’t leave me any memories. Thankfully, the phone unlocks with a fingerprint. Oh, and I changed the payment password. If you come back, don’t forget. 】

 

【 I’ve been discharged. Your relationships are seriously complicated. It’s making my head spin. I can’t deal with that, so I deleted everything. 】

 

【 By the way, I sold all your stuff. Don’t blame Li Yan when you come back. You bought too much and it took up too much space. I’m more practical, and besides, we needed the money. 】

 

【 Work is pretty tough. I don’t think I’ve done anything like this before. I can’t remember… 】

 

【 Met a nice store manager. Gave me a big red envelope when the part-time job ended. 】

 

【 The surgery… I’m a bit worried. I’m scared of pain. 】

 

【 The recovery period is really hard to get through. 】

 

【 …… 】

 

【 Zhang Wanhui seems important to you, but I don’t know him. Can we really have a proper conversation? 】

 

【 Li Yuzhi is a terrible person! 】

 

【 And you still call him ‘Dad’? I couldn’t say it, no matter what. 】

 

【 Be good to Li Yan, please. 】

 

【 …… 】

 

【 They’ve sent me to the Songshan Villa. There’s no internet here, so I’ll stop writing for now. The scenery is beautiful though. I’ll be obedient and won’t disturb them. 】

 

【 Resuming entries. I kissed Brother Mo before… By the way, you know him, right? Was that your first kiss? It was mine, anyway. 】

 

【 I’ve started secretly dating Brother Mo. If you come back and don’t like him, just break up decisively. Don’t hurt him. 】

 

【 When you return, cut ties with Li Yuzhi once and for all. Hmph, I’m not giving you a chance to go back to that scumbag. 】

 

The diary stopped there. Thinking about it, that was just a few days before the last time Li Nuo fainted.

“Huh?”

Mo Chuan gripped the phone tightly, his brows furrowed.

He couldn’t understand what the diary was saying at all.

What did it mean that this was a world inside a novel? That he, Qin Xu, and Li Yan were the real protagonists?

He read through the diary a few more times.

“This Li Nuo… isn’t the same Li Nuo as before?”

He started to feel a headache coming on.

Writing a diary to explain one’s behavior like this… It wasn’t amnesia. It was more like a problem with the brain.

But Li Nuo had written it all with heartfelt sincerity and meticulous detail.

From the time they first met at the hospital up until recently when Li Nuo woke up again, all the events he said he had experienced were recorded.

Mo Chuan searched online for the novel that Li Nuo had mentioned but couldn’t find anything, which only made him more confused.

He sat down with his eyes closed, thinking for a while. In the end, he exported all of the diary entries and compiled them himself, then restored Li Nuo’s phone to its original state.

He had even secretly consulted a psychologist overseas. The conclusion was either a delusional disorder or an identity-related issue.

The doctor recommended bringing the patient in for an in-person evaluation.

Indeed, the pre-amnesia Li Nuo and the post-amnesia one seemed like entirely different people—the difference was too stark.

But did this really need to be treated?

If this current personality was the result, then he had already succeeded. Li Nuo liked him and even wrote in the diary asking the original Li Nuo not to hurt him if he came back.

What if meddling caused this personality to disappear?

Mo Chuan grew increasingly anxious.

If it was like this, then he was the one in the most advantageous position simply because he knew the truth.

“I’m the only one who’s seen this.”

He gradually calmed down, glanced at the phone, and didn’t take any further action.

Soon after, Li Nuo regained consciousness and said his memory had completely returned.

Fortunately, he wasn’t affected by the restored memories. In other words, he was no longer fixated on Qin Xu.

God knew how happy Mo Chuan had been when he heard that.

He could finally be sure he was in an invincible position.

So, he kept the diary entries safely stored away.

Later, when he secretly checked Li Nuo’s phone again, he discovered that the contents of the memo had been completely deleted.

Now, Mo Chuan stared gloomily at the document folder in his hands.

His mind wandered to the closeness he had shared with Li Nuo over the past few weeks.

As expected, there’s no way I can let go anymore, so…

He stuffed the folder back into the safe, planning to dispose of it another day.

Since Li Nuo never mentioned it, then it was as if nothing had ever happened.

After tidying up the study, he went downstairs to find Li Nuo.

Li Nuo was curled up on the sofa reading a book. Mo Chuan walked over and lay directly across his lap.

“Baby, you saw the greenhouse over there yesterday, right?”

“Mm,” Li Nuo put the book aside and lowered his head to meet Mo Chuan’s gaze. “But there are only a few flowers inside.”

“That’s because it’s not ready yet. Very soon, I’ll give you a greenhouse garden even more beautiful than the one at the villa.”

Loving someone is like tending to flowers.

All the more so since Li Nuo loved flowers dearly.

He wanted to give Li Nuo every flower in the world that symbolized love.

“I’ll also prepare a cozy place to rest. When it’s ready, we can read there together or something like that.”

“Mm, I’m looking forward to it.”

Li Nuo set the novel aside, gently running his fingers through Mo Chuan’s hair. Given their height difference, this was a rare gesture.

Mo Chuan took his other hand and closed his eyes, enjoying Li Nuo’s gentle touch.

As long as you stay by my side, anything is acceptable.

Whether it’s a mental illness or a true transmigration.

It doesn’t matter. I’ll accept it all.

So, stay by my side forever.
